Ethical Concerns and Privacy Issues
Despite its technological advancements, the development of AI app undress has raised several ethical and privacy concerns. Some of the most prominent issues include:
- Consent and Privacy: AI technology can be used to manipulate images and videos of real people, raising serious concerns about consent. Unauthorized use of someone’s likeness could lead to potential privacy violations and exploitation.
- Objectification: There is a risk that AI app undress technology could perpetuate the objectification of individuals, especially in the context of adult content. This could have negative societal implications, particularly in terms of how people, particularly women, are portrayed in digital media.
- Misuse of Technology: Like many other AI-based tools, AI app undress technology could be used maliciously. For example, it could be employed to create inappropriate or harmful content without the subject’s consent.
